The Centers for Disease Control may have said that vaccinated Americans can go maskless, but for now town and state requirements that face coverings be worn by everyone at public outdoor events remain in effect—and that includes Town Meeting this weekend.
Residents were reminded of the requirement Friday morning in an email blast from Town Hall. The headline: “Masks WILL STILL BE required at Town Meeting.”
The CDC released its new guidelines Thursday. On Thursday night, Gov. Charlie Baker's office issued a statement the governor welcomed the new health guidelines and would be updating Massachusetts' COVID restrictions “in the near future.” In the interim, face coverings are still required at all times in indoor public places, and at all public and private events whether held indoors or outdoors, except when eating or drinking
